[0052] The optical receiver according to the present invention is characterized in that waveform equalization processing is performed using filter coefficients including coefficients for improving degradation of analog characteristics in each signal compensation unit of the digital signal processing unit.
[0053] Generally, FIR digital filters with finite impulse response characteristics are applied as time-domain equalization filters for waveform equalization.
[0054] image 3 is a block diagram of an exemplary construction of a FIR filter.
[0055] The FIR filter includes, for example, a delay unit 71 including a plurality of delay circuits connected in series, a multiplication unit 72 including a plurality of complex multipliers, and an addition unit 73 composed of complex adders.
